Markel hires three from Travelers to expand contingency business

Company strengthens its market position and offering with newest appointments

Specialist insurance firm Markel has expanded its contingency business with three new hires from major property and casualty insurer Travelers.
 
The company has appointed Alex Clegg as senior underwriter in its personal accident, contingency and entertainment team while Pippa Morris and Anna Beaman have been recruited underwriters in the business.
 
Clegg and Morris will develop Markel’s film production and media business, writing advertising agency indemnity, commercial producers’ indemnity, ad wraps and film production insurance. 
 
The two will also grow the insurer’s book of package policies while Beaman will focus on building and developing the existing book of contingency business.
 
Markel International managing director James Leach said Clegg and his team have a proven track record of profitably writing business in the media section of the contingency market.
 
“This is an area in to which we have been looking to grow for a number of years and these appointments will certainly strengthen our offering in this market,” Leach said.
 
“We are excited to have the three of them on-board, to grow our contingency book and to strengthen our film production and media offering.”
 
The trio join from Travelers, where Clegg spent 19 years, most recently as product manager in the media and entertainment division.
 
Morris was previously senior underwriter for Travelers’ media and entertainment portfolio and held earlier positions at Chubb.
 
Beaman has over six years of experience as underwriter at Travelers, assisting Clegg and Morris with the development of its media and entertainment offering.
